Important new topics include: - The 2000 election, decided weeks after election day, in which George W. Bush took office after winning the electoral college, but not the popular vote - New national security concerns stemming from the devastating attacks in 2001 - The biggest reorganization of the executive branch in decades with the creation of the Homeland Security Department - The Bush administration's new brand of foreign policy, including a global war on terrorism.
